Jconly 3MM Fake Skin and Transfer Paper Kit
Overview
The Jconly 3MM Fake Skin and Transfer Paper Kit offers an all-in-one solution for tattoo artists and enthusiasts. This tattoo practice kit includes 10 silicone skins and 20 transfer papers, making it an ideal choice for both beginners and seasoned professionals. The silicone skins mimic the feel of real human skin, allowing for realistic practice. With the inclusion of high-quality transfer papers, you can easily create clean, smudge-free stencils to refine your tattooing technique. Whether you are learning the basics or testing new designs, this kit covers all your practice needs.

Specifications
- Silicone Skins: Includes 10 high-quality silicone skins designed to mimic real human skin for a realistic tattooing experience.
- Skin Size: Each silicone skin measures 7.4″ x 5.6″, providing ample space for tattoo practice.
- Skin Thickness: The silicone skins have a thickness of 3mm, offering durability and resistance for realistic practice.
- Transfer Papers: The kit includes 20 transfer papers, allowing users to create precise and smudge-free stencils for tattoo designs.
- Transfer Paper Size: Each transfer paper measures 11.6″ x 8.2″, providing a large enough area for multiple stencil transfers.
- Material Type: The silicone skins are made from non-toxic, eco-conscious materials that are safe for use.
- Transfer Paper Design: The transfer papers feature a four-layer design, ensuring a clean, precise transfer of stencil designs.
